We are running a rolling photography project to encourage members to take and submit pictures of their surroundings. We post a different theme every two month and invite you to submit your photo on that topic. This is not a competition and it is not only about your photographic skill – we are looking for any interesting photos and interpretations of the theme. Anything which has captured your imagination or caught your eye.
At the end of every deadline, we will choose and publish up to 15 photos in the online gallery." Please only submit one photo per person, per theme. Your photo should also not include any people.

The Wildlife Trust photo competition runs monthly, entries by 16th of that month, with a changing seasonal theme. It’s the perfect opportunity to test your amateur photography skills and capture nature moments, however photos should be taken on Wildlife Trust sites such as Brockholes in Preston, or Mere Sands Wood in Rufford. (Winner has their image featured in the local Wildlife Trust calendar). New Topics for 2026 are:
